I was just trying to say that I understand that magic items are fun, and leaving it entirely to chance...e.g. the chance that your players never roll Gandalfs and therefore never get any magic items...could be disappointing.
I don't mean you should throw magic items at your players, but there can be a mix of pre-determined plot items and lucky/serendipity.

In fact I designed my Magical Treasure Index for my campaign (available in my Resources Page see link in my sig) to have a few options for each character so they don't get dudded by an unlucky dice roll. As a LM I love this because I can always give a PC one of these items as a reward if it makes more sense story wise.
The items that are important to the story ( Rod of Junast, Swordpiece of Aule) I included even though the Pcs are intended to find these.
